MongoDB (MDB) is a stock that I bought after using their product. Specifically, I had done a development project and had used MongoDB on my home server. Then I wanted to deploy my code to run 24/7 and I didn’t want to commit to keeping my server online all of the time like that. This led me to look into MongoDB Atlas and I loved it. First of all, it was a delight to migrate my database to Atlas. Next, updating my code was trivially easy. And my favorite part: MongoDB Atlas was usage-based which meant that if I didn’t execute any queries, I didn’t have any charges outside of a very reasonably priced storage amount. This was amazing for me because it meant that I didn’t need to put our limited resources into a database that may or may not be used. I didn’t have to worry about how many people might hit our website and I also knew that it was being handled on the backend. MongoDB continues to do great on the P&L but it is a company that is very volatile. I will keep holding as long as they keep supporting the usage-based model. I believe that model aligns them with their customers really well and is why they keep growing the number of $100k customers that they have.
